化学平衡8mol锌跟稀硝酸反应,
原题应该是消耗20mol HNO3 吧?
利用化合价升降可以顺利解决此问题。
锌从0价升高到+2价,8 mol锌共升高+16mol;而所消耗的20mol硝酸中有16mol用来结合锌离子生成硝酸锌,只剩余4mol硝酸用于其他用途。
第一,如果这4mol全部参与氧化还原反应,不难得出生成气体的化合价应该为+1价,故生成气体为笑气N2O,化学方程式为:
8Zn+20HNO3 === 8Zn(NO3)2 + 2N2O(气体符号) + 10H2O
两边约分即是:
4Zn+10HNO3 === 4Zn(NO3)2 + N2O(气体符号) + 5H2O
顺便也可以排除前两个答案,因为如果生成这两种气...全部
原题应该是消耗20mol HNO3 吧?
利用化合价升降可以顺利解决此问题。
锌从0价升高到+2价,8 mol锌共升高+16mol;而所消耗的20mol硝酸中有16mol用来结合锌离子生成硝酸锌,只剩余4mol硝酸用于其他用途。
第一,如果这4mol全部参与氧化还原反应,不难得出生成气体的化合价应该为+1价,故生成气体为笑气N2O,化学方程式为:
8Zn+20HNO3 === 8Zn(NO3)2 + 2N2O(气体符号) + 10H2O
两边约分即是:
4Zn+10HNO3 === 4Zn(NO3)2 + N2O(气体符号) + 5H2O
顺便也可以排除前两个答案,因为如果生成这两种气体,按照转移电子数相等的原则,所用的硝酸肯定要大于20mol
那么,D答案对不对呢,让我们看一下。
第二,生成NH4NO3时参与剩余反应的硝酸中必有一半硝酸参与氧化还原反应,一半参与简单的结合反应。
所以生成1molNH4NO3N原子的化合价下降8mol,应该生成2molNH4NO3,化学方程式如下:
8Zn+20HNO3 === 8Zn(NO3)2 + 2NH4NO3 + 6H2O
两边约分即是:
4Zn+10HNO3 === 4Zn(NO3)2 + NH4NO3 + 3H2O
。收起